Lightning and Rain does not affect your wifi signal in anyway, except for a power failure.

While lightning produces a broad range of RF interference, it is only for a split second. Wifi uses 2.4 and 5 GHz frequencies and on top of that, digital spread spectrum, to get its singles back and fourth.

If the RF from lighting were to interrupt the signal, the packet would be instantly retransmitted and would not even notice it.

If your Internet is slow and Netflix isn't working etc, it's not the storm - something else is going on.
